This repository contains the code used to generate the data and the figures used in the paper
Quantifying robustness and locality of Majorana bound states in interacting systems
William Samuelson, Juan Daniel Torres Luna, Sebastian Miles, A. Mert Bozkurt, Martin Leijnse, Michael Wimmer, Viktor Svensson
Data for Figure 2 is generated by scripts/phase_diagram_data.jl, and the figure itself by scripts/phase_diagram_plot.jl.
Figure 3 is generated by scripts/energy_splitting.jl.
The main machinery of this code involves fermionic tensor products and fermionic partial traces. These are implemented in the package FermionicHilbertSpaces.jl.
This code base is using the Julia Language and DrWatson to make a reproducible scientific project.
To (locally) reproduce this project, do the following:
- Download this code base. Notice that raw data are typically not included in the git-history and may need to be downloaded independently.
- Open a Julia console and do:
julia> using Pkg julia> Pkg.add("DrWatson") # install globally, for using `quickactivate` julia> Pkg.activate("path/to/this/project") julia> Pkg.instantiate()
This will install all necessary packages for you to be able to run the scripts and everything should work out of the box, including correctly finding local paths.
You may notice that most scripts start with the commands:
using DrWatson
@quickactivate :ManybodyMajoranaswhich auto-activate the project and enable local path handling from DrWatson.
